Framework packs and dashboards change by sector. The collection model, correlation windows, and evidence chain do not.
Edge mirrors traffic from a SPAN port or hardware TAP at the industrial DMZ and parses OT protocols locally.
Events land in a SQLite WAL store-and-forward queue (~5,000 events) so a link outage never loses telemetry.
HMAC-SHA256 signed batches, optionally mTLS, are shipped to Core over the ingest network only.
Threat-intel fusion adds OTX, Abuse.ch, ThreatFox, MITRE TAXII, and GreyNoise context in flight.
Cascading W15 / W60 / W24 windows assemble events into kill chains and flag Enterprise→OT pivots explicitly.
Risk scoring, compliance auto-mapping, and Temporal playbooks with human approval and OPA guardrails.
Detections, approvals, and denials are hash-chained and Ed25519-signed into the evidence vault.
